School of Nashville Ballet Adds New Classes, Offers Free Trials

By:

Starting in January, the School of Nashville Ballet will lower fees for adult classes and expand its offerings to include classes in hip hop, belly dance, African fusion, Nia, yoga, hula hoop and Broadway jazz.

"These classes are for anyone who wants to try new things or loves to dance for self-expression, fitness or fun," said Donna Delseni, Director of the School of Nashville Ballet. "Our superb teachers provide world-class instruction in a reassuring environment, which supports students of all fitness levels, regardless of their previous dance experience."

Class fees will decrease to allow more students to take advantage of School of Nashville Ballet instruction. The registration fee for new students is $10 and each single class costs $15. Students who register for the semester can save up to 25 percent.

About Nashville Ballet
Nashville Ballet is the largest professional ballet company in Tennessee. As the second largest producing arts organization in the Middle Tennessee area, Nashville Ballet presents a varied repertoire of classical ballet and contemporary works by noted choreographers, including original works by Artistic Director Paul Vasterling. Nashville Ballet and the Second Company NB2 (a pre-professional training company) serve nearly 70,000 adults and children annually through performances and our outreach and community engagement programming. Our curriculum-based outreach program brings dance education to community centers, colleges, public libraries, eight resident schools, and public elementary and middle schools over a 15-county region throughout Middle Tennessee. The School of Nashville Ballet provides world-class instruction in ballet for the dancers of tomorrow.
